I printed the box in Prusament PLA with 0.15 layer height speed profile on MK4 MMU3 (no space for purgetower - so it's a single color print).

The magnets require a bit of force to be inserted. I used a hard object to press one side into the insets. No glue required. I placed the magnets for the other side onto the first magnets which helps with the polarity and closed the box to press the magnets into the other insets (see pictures).

I printed the wood pattern model with sunlu wood pla. I had to set the temperature to 195°C for the first layer and after that 200. I also had to use the smooth PEI sheet, otherwise the filament wouldn't stick.

Differences of the remix compared to the original

I added insets for 6mm x 2mm round magnets to hold the box closed without having to use a latch on the front.

I liked the wood look from VibroAxe so I added a file which adds the wood pattern to the dicebox with magnet insets.
